Product Introduction
The 0.5L 4-parallel/12-parallel Mini Parallel Bioreactor is core equipment for high-throughput strain screening and process optimization, specifically designed for synthetic biology research, fermentation process DOE (Design of Experiments) development, and high-efficiency strain screening scenarios. Adopting a modular combination design, the equipment supports the arbitrary splicing of 4-parallel and 12-parallel units, featuring a compact footprint that can flexibly fit the limited workbench space in laboratories.
Equipped with a precise temperature control system (optional water-based or water-free temperature control modes) and low-shear agitation technology, the bioreactor can simultaneously maintain a consistent culture environment across multiple tanks, ensuring the parallelism and reliability of experimental data. It is equipped with real-time data collection functionality, supporting the one-click export of grouped data from multiple tanks. Combined with the v3.1 control software, it enables the accurate regulation and remote monitoring of parameters such as pH, DO, temperature, and rotation speed, significantly improving experimental efficiency.
Suitable for the high-throughput culture of microorganisms, insect cells, and mammalian cells, it can quickly complete experimental tasks including medium formula screening, fermentation process parameter optimization, and high-yield strain mutation screening. It helps researchers shorten the R&D cycle, reduce experimental costs, and provide reliable data support for pilot-scale and industrial production.
| Item | Specification |
| Model | 0.5GJ-4-mini (4-parallel)、0.5GJ-12-mini (12-parallel) |
| Single Tank Working Volume | 0.5L |
| Parallel Configuration | 4-parallel, 12-parallel (supports arbitrary combination) |
| Material | 316L Stainless Steel + High Borosilicate Glass |
| Transmission Mode | Bottom Magnetic Coupling Transmission |
| Sterilization Method | Off-site Sterilization by Autoclave |
| Temperature Control Range | Room Temperature +5℃~60℃ |
| Temperature Control Mode | Water-based Temperature Control, Water-free Temperature Control (dual modes optional) |
| Controllable Parameters | pH, DO, Temperature, Rotation Speed, Feeding Volume, Air Flow Rate |
| Agitation Speed Range | 50~300rpm |
| Feeding Function | Supports 2-channel feeding; optional feeding weighing system |
| Data Collection | One-click group data collection and export from multiple tanks; supports data traceability |
| Control Method | Local Touch Operation + Remote Monitoring (compatible with v3.1 Control Software) |
| Power Supply Requirement | 220V 5KW |
| Overall Dimension (L×W×H) | 1200×730×1650mm (12-parallel); Customized Dimension (4-parallel) |
| Net Weight | 100kg (4-parallel), 200kg (12-parallel) |
| Core Application Scenarios | High-throughput Screening, DOE Experimental Design, Synthetic Biology Strain Modification, Process Parameter Optimization |
